On 02/10/2015 08:03 PM, Paul Gortmaker wrote: > [[PATCH] procps: disable fancy new top output mode] On 21/01/2015 (Wed 13:52) > Paul Gortmaker wrote: > >> General consensus is that the new output format, with the all red >> colour and one line per core is too fugly to be left as the default. >> >> Use the configure option to switch it back to the sane default that >> we've all become used to seeing for decades. > > Ping -- discussion on IRC was in unanimous agreement with the above > assessment; so it seems like we should get this merged.
